I installed the AMD64 version of 6.1 RELEASE on a Sun X2100 this morning.
It went pretty well (the first NIC was declared "unkown type" but worked
anayway). But I have problems when I try to shutdown the machine.
The vnode flush times out, and so does the inode flush, resulting in
unclean diks partions every time I reboot the achine. I suspect that this
may be because this achine has SATA disks,
How can I collect more data to aid in diagnosing this problem?
